SIBU: The untimely demise of the former Deputy Transport Minister Datuk Robert Lau Hoi Chew was due partly to his hectic lifestyle, said his widow Kapitan Datin Janet Lau on Tuesday night.

She lamented that her husband had undoubtedly neglected his health.

Speaking at a health talk organised by SUPP Teku sub-branch at its premises, Lau advised everyone, including the elderly, to make an effort to lead a healthy lifestyle.

“Health is wealth,” she said. Robert Lau Hui Yew, a municipal councillor, told the same audience that they should enrich themselves on how to lead a healthy lifestyle.

He said Malaysians were fortunate to have a government that was really concerned for the livelihood of its people in the provision of health service.

“Compared to Singapore, Malaysia has cheaper medical services for its citizenry,” he said.

More than 100 people attended the talk.
